Your Role at a Glance
As Attendance Officer, you will be responsible for monitoring daily attendance records and following up on unexplained absences. Much of the role involves communication with parents, carers, and staff, ensuring accurate records are maintained throughout the school day.
You will work closely with pastoral staff to identify patterns of absence and support interventions where required.
Daily tasks may include:
Recording and updating student attendance data
Contacting parents regarding unexplained absences
Monitoring punctuality across year groups
Producing attendance reports for senior staff
Supporting attendance meetings and follow-up actions
Maintaining accurate electronic and written records
Strong attention to detail is essential, particularly when managing multiple student records.
